Output 8b32d0fb57509069ab1d577cf9fa94edb74f64dfec27562301dbe6071efd369c:2

value
107608903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26fa9e8dd470becb7ca290e4b524bd0543165169 OP_EQUAL
address
35F7qAsxu2JXMgLmGg241tUCDBy6vHDbhK
transaction
8b32d0fb57509069ab1d577cf9fa94edb74f64dfec27562301dbe6071efd369c
confirmations
302307
spent
true